West Columbia is a small community in Mason County, West Virginia. It is an unincorporated community. This means it does not have its own local government.
West Columbia is located right on the Ohio River. It is also found along West Virginia Route 62. The community is about 3 miles (4.8 km) southwest of a town called Mason. West Columbia has its own post office with the ZIP code 25287.
The name "West Columbia" likely comes from Columbia. Columbia is a female figure who represents the United States of America.

Important Places Nearby
The West Virginia Division of Corrections and Rehabilitation operates a state facility close to West Columbia. This facility is called the Lakin Correctional Center. It is located in Lakin.
Who Was Georgiana Goddard King?
Georgiana Goddard King was a notable person from West Columbia. She was born in 1871 and passed away in 1939.
What Did She Study?
Georgiana Goddard King was known as a Hispanist. This means she was an expert in the language, literature, and culture of Spain. She was also a medievalist. This means she studied the history and culture of the Middle Ages.
